• DocumentCode
    2820156
  • Title

    Exploitation of context classification for parallel pixel coding in JPEG-LS

  • Author

    Wahl, S. ; Tantawy, H.A. ; Wang, Z. ; Werner, P. ; Simon, S.

  • Author_Institution
    Dept. of Parallel Syst., Univ. of Stuttgart, Stuttgart, Germany
  • fYear
    2011
  • fDate
    11-14 Sept. 2011
  • Firstpage
    2001
  • Lastpage
    2004
  • Abstract
    Many state-of-the-art lossless image compression standards feature adaptive error modelling. This, however, leads to data dependency loops of the compression scheme such that a parallel compression of neighboring pixels is not possible. In this paper, we analyse the parallelism provided in JPEG-LS by the large number of different and independent context sets. An out-of-order scheduling algorithm is introduced selecting independent pixels classified to be in different contexts. These independent pixels are processed in parallel. The compressed data is fully compatible with the ISO/IEC 14495-1 JPEG-LS standard. A prototype implementation on a modern GPU is provided to verify an overall speedup.
  • Keywords
    IEC standards; ISO standards; data compression; graphics processing units; image classification; image coding; parallel architectures; scheduling; GPU; ISO/IEC 14495-1 JPEG-LS standard; adaptive error modelling; context classification; lossless image compression standard; out-of-order scheduling algorithm; parallel pixel coding; parallel pixel compression; Conferences; Context; Graphics processing unit; Image coding; Out of order; Parallel processing; CUDA; JPEG-LS; Lossless image coding; Out-of-order scheduling; Paral-lelization;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Image Processing (ICIP), 2011 18th IEEE International Conference on
  • Conference_Location
    Brussels
  • ISSN
    1522-4880
  • Print_ISBN
    978-1-4577-1304-0
  • Electronic_ISBN
    1522-4880
  • Type

    conf

  • DOI
    10.1109/ICIP.2011.6115869
  • Filename
    6115869